Raene
10-30-2008, 09:45 AM
I LOVE sprouting buckwheat, then dehydrating it with agave, coconut flakes, cinnamon, and misc nuts and seeds. YuM!

ElleTatouage
10-30-2008, 09:57 AM
So tell me.... what combines them all during dehydrating? The agave nectar?

Forgive me... I'm only on day 4 :D

Raene
10-30-2008, 10:23 AM
Yup, the agave makes it sticky. Personally for me I like to dehydrate the buckwheat alone first until crunchy...usually overnight or so at 105...and then I add agave and other stuff and put it back in. I've done it both ways though. It's just not as stuck together when you don't dehydrate the buckwheat sep. first. :)
